Enterprise Account Executive Jobs in Arkansas: Frequently Asked Questions

Which companies sponsor visas for enterprise account executives in Arkansas?

Walmart and its technology subsidiary Walmart Global Tech are the most prominent Arkansas-based employers with established visa sponsorship programs. Logistics and supply chain software firms clustered around Bentonville also sponsor enterprise sales roles. Larger regional banks and healthcare IT companies in Little Rock have sponsored H-1B petitions for account executive positions, though sponsorship availability varies by hiring cycle and business need.

Which visa types are most common for enterprise account executive roles in Arkansas?

The H-1B is the most common visa for enterprise account executive roles, provided the position requires a bachelor's degree in a specific field such as business, marketing, or information technology. Canadian and Mexican nationals may qualify for TN status under the USMCA if the role aligns with a covered professional category. Australian citizens can explore the E-3 visa as an alternative to the H-1B lottery.

Which cities in Arkansas have the most enterprise account executive sponsorship jobs?

Bentonville and the broader Northwest Arkansas corridor generate the highest volume of enterprise account executive opportunities, driven by Walmart's headquarters and its dense ecosystem of technology vendors and supplier companies. Little Rock, as the state capital and commercial center, is the second most active market, particularly in financial services, healthcare IT, and state government contracting. Fayetteville contributes additional opportunities tied to the University of Arkansas's research and business community.

Are there state-specific considerations for enterprise account executives pursuing sponsorship in Arkansas?

Northwest Arkansas has emerged as a significant technology and retail innovation hub, which means enterprise account executive roles there often require familiarity with supply chain platforms, retail technology, or SaaS solutions sold into large enterprise clients like Walmart. Employers sponsoring H-1B workers must pay the prevailing wage for the role and location as determined by Department of Labor standards, and Arkansas prevailing wages for enterprise sales roles differ from major coastal markets.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ored enterprise account executive jobs in Arkansas?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
